Description
The PXI-4462 is a high-precision PXI Dynamic Signal Analyzer (DSA) designed for sound and vibration applications. It comes with the part numbers 779688-01 and 779131-01. This device falls under the category of PXI DSA, indicating its compatibility and design for the PXI platform.
With a 24-Bit resolution, the PXI-4462 offers exceptional data accuracy, making it suitable for detailed analysis. It supports a maximum sample rate of 204.8 kS/s, allowing users to capture high-frequency signals with precision. The device features 4 input channels, enabling simultaneous data acquisition from multiple sources.
The dynamic range (DR) of this model is 118 dB, which provides a wide measurement range from the smallest to the loudest signal without distortion or loss of detail. It is PXIe Ready, ensuring it can be used in both PXI and PXI Express chassis, offering flexibility in system configuration.
Its high-pass filter has a cutoff frequency of 3.4 Hz, effectively removing unwanted low-frequency noise from the signal. The PXI-4462 supports both differential and pseudo-differential terminal configurations for analog input, offering versatility in connecting various types of sensors and signals. The analog overload point at 0 dB gain range is 10.7 Vpk, protecting the device and the integrity of the data from voltage spikes.
Software compatibility is extensive, including NI-DAQmx, LabVIEW, LabWindows/CVI, Microsoft Visual C++, Microsoft Visual Basic, Borland C++, and Microsoft .NET, allowing for flexible programming and integration into existing systems. Configuration and data management can be easily handled through the Measurement & Automation Explorer (MAX) tool.

| Specification | Detail |
|---|---|
| Part Number | 779688-01, 779131-01 |
| Category | PXI DSA |
| Model | PXI-4462 |
| Resolution | 24-Bit |
| Sample Rate | 204.8 kS/s |
| Channels | 4 In |
| Dynamic Range (DR) | 118 dB |
| Compatibility | PXIe Ready |
| High-Pass Filter Cutoff Frequency | 3.4 Hz |
| Terminal Configurations for Analog Input | Differential, Pseudo-Differential |
| Analog Overload Point (0 dB Gain Range) | 10.7 Vpk |
| Software Compatibility | NI-DAQmx, LabVIEW, LabWindows/CVI, Microsoft Visual C++, Microsoft Visual Basic, Borland C++, Microsoft .NET |
| Configuration Tool | Measurement & Automation Explorer (MAX) |
| Obsolete Status | Announced |
